Nominator's project description
| Professor Cuk is internationally well known for her outstanding research on ultrafast optical spectroscopy. She has made important contributions to elucidating electrocatalytic reaction mechanisms. Her research paves the way for storing energy from renewable sources into higher energy products, e.g. hydrogen, alcohols or fuels. During her stay in Germany, she will conduct research combining electron imaging with ultrafast spectroscopy. |
